- Hanging Baskets; The Original ‘Vertical’ Gardening
‘Vertical gardening’ is not a new trend, city gardening fans should take note of the humble hanging basket. For a modern twist fill the basket with a single variety of dense flowers with bushy foliage, trailing or semi-trailing plants tend to work best. If you’re not green fingered but you want to surprise Mom with some flowers that will last all spring, hanging baskets are your answer.
- A Warm Welcome
Welcome her home to a newly painted front door (Note: get her input on colour choice. Trust me.) Exterior wood work should be painted every 10 years or so to keep it in good condition and protected from the elements. With the worst of the weather behind us, spring is the perfect time to repair and tidy up exterior wood, and what better place to start than with the door that greets her every day?
If the door finish is past its best and a quick polish won’t bring it back to life, how about some new hardware which is in keeping with the style of the house.
